zoukankan      html  css  js  c++  java
  • mac环境搭建selenium

    前言

      搭建python+selenium,mac自带python2.7,需要公司使用的python是3.x,可以自己百度安装python环境。

    1. selenium安装

      1. selenium的安装版本,需要匹配chrome、firefox、ie的版本,参考其他博客

          2. python安装成功后,自带easy_install工具,所以安装pip使用easy_install就可以。

          3. pip是一个专门安装python包的工具,这个安装好之后,后面安装其它的包就非常方便了。命令如下

           sudo easy_install pip

          sudo pip install selenium==xxxx

          4. 如果之前安装过selenium,想降级或者升级selenium,命令如下:

        pip show selenium  查看selenium的版本

        

        sudo pip uninstall selenium  卸载selenium

        提示Proceed(y/n)?,输入y就行

      5.卸载成功后按第一步的操作,用pip安装selenium

        sudo pip install selenium==2.28

    2. 检查selenium环境

      1.安装完之后,一定要先检查自己的环境有没装好,首先下载安装chrome 57.0.2987.133版本的浏览器

      2.进入到python的环境

      $ python

      3.然后倒入selenium的包,启动浏览器,打开百度页面,能成功说明环境没问题了

        >>>from selenium import webdriver

        >>>driver=webdriver.Firefox()

        >>>driver.get("https://www.baidu.com")

    3. 运行代码遇到的问题:

     解决方法: 升级selenium版本

     

  • 相关阅读:
    mbedtls安装与入门【转】
    SpringAop代理对象调用过程(八)
    SpringAOP理解-代理对象创建(七)
    NIO与零拷贝
    NIO实现群聊系统
    SpringAOP概述(六)
    NIO简介以及三大组件(BufferChannelSelector)基本使用
    BIO基本介绍以及使用
    Netty简介
    Spring循环依赖解决(五)
  • 原文地址:https://www.cnblogs.com/lhly/p/9020349.html
Copyright © 2011-2022 走看看